Baseball legend Mike Hargrove and football greats Duane Thomas and Donny Anderson joined Panhandle-Plains Historical Museum Director Guy C. Vanderpool at a press conference held Tuesday, October 30, 2007 to introduce PPHM’s sports artifact collecting initiative.

The initiative will ensure that the stories and accomplishments of sports legends from the panhandle will always be kept for others to learn from and enjoy.  PPHM is committed to collecting items reflecting the great diversity of athletic competition, and it is hoped individuals and school teams will make PPHM the home for their records of success.

The intent is to collect and preserve items used or collected by Panhandle-Plains people from all genres of sports from soccer to golf and wrestling to bowling.  

In recent months, the museum has received significant contributions including a jersey, shoes, and helmets used by John Ayers; Jerry Logan trading cards; Maurice Cheeks’ West Texas A&M University basketball jersey; programs from the Sun Bowls West Texas A&M University played in; and baseballs signed by Hank Aaron, Ernie Banks, Yogi Berra, Johnny Bench, Bobby Bonilla, Barry Bonds, Jose Canseco, Steve Carlton, Roger Clemens, Dennis Eckersley, Cecil Fielder, Whitey Ford, Jim “Catfish” Hunter, Bo Jackson, Reggie Jackson, Sandy Koufax, Mickey Mantle, Willie Mays, Willie McCovey, Stan Musial, Cal Ripken Jr., Brooks Robinson, Frank Robinson, Pete Rose, Nolan Ryan, Mike Schmidt, Tom Seaver, Duke Snider, Warren Spahn, Ted Williams, and Carl Yastrzemski.
